hholzgra Thu Jan 10 14:25:25 2002 EDT
Modified files:
/phpdoc configure.in Makefile.in
Log:
quick 'srcdir' fixes
Index: phpdoc/configure.in
diff -u phpdoc/configure.in:1.111 phpdoc/configure.in:1.112
--- phpdoc/configure.in:1.111 Wed Jan 9 18:51:53 2002
+++ phpdoc/configure.in Thu Jan 10 14:25:24 2002
@@ -1,4 +1,4 @@
-dnl $Id: configure.in,v 1.111 2002/01/09 23:51:53 hholzgra Exp $
+dnl $Id: configure.in,v 1.112 2002/01/10 19:25:24 hholzgra Exp $
dnl autoconf initialisation
AC_INIT()
@@ -185,9 +185,8 @@
AC_MSG_RESULT(in $withval)
fi
],[
- cd dsssl
- for dir1 in ../../phpdoc-tools/dsssl \
- ../phpdoc-tools/dsssl \
+ for dir1 in $srcdir/phpdoc-tools/dsssl \
+ $srcdir/../phpdoc-tools/dsssl \
/usr/share/sgml \
/usr/local/share/sgml \
/usr/lib/sgml \
@@ -214,7 +213,6 @@
done
if test ! -z "$DOCBOOK_HTML"; then break; fi
done
- cd ..
])
if test -z "$DOCBOOK_HTML"; then
AC_MSG_RESULT(not found)
@@ -240,13 +238,12 @@
AC_MSG_RESULT(in $withval)
fi
],[
- cd xsl
- for dir in \
- /usr/share/sgml/docbkxsl \
- ../../phpdoc-tools/xsl/docbook \
- ../../phpdoc-tools/xsl \
- ../phpdoc-tools/xsl/docbook \
- ../phpdoc-tools/xsl
+ for dir in \
+ $srcdir/phpdoc-tools/xsl \
+ $srcdir/phpdoc-tools/xsl/docbook \
+ $srcdir/../phpdoc-tools/xsl \
+ $srcdir/../phpdoc-tools/xsl/docbook \
+ /usr/share/sgml/docbkxsl
do
if test -f "$dir/html/docbook.xsl"; then
DOCBOOKXSL_BIGHTML=$dir/html/docbook.xsl
@@ -256,8 +253,7 @@
AC_MSG_RESULT(autodetected: $dir)
break
fi
- done
- cd ..
+ done
])
if test -z "$DOCBOOKXSL_BIGHTML"; then
AC_MSG_RESULT(not found)
@@ -325,11 +321,14 @@
if test -d "$withval" ; then
PHP_SOURCE=$withval
else
- PHP_SOURCE=../php4
+ PHP_SOURCE=$srcdir/../php4
fi
],[
- PHP_SOURCE=../php4
+ PHP_SOURCE=$srcdir/../php4
])
+if test ! -d $PHP_SOURCE; then
+ PHP_SOURCE=no
+fi
AC_MSG_RESULT($PHP_SOURCE)
AC_SUBST(PHP_SOURCE)
@@ -348,8 +347,8 @@
],[
ZENDAPI="not found"
for dir in \
- ./ZendAPI \
- ../ZendAPI
+ $srcdir/ZendAPI \
+ $srcdir/../ZendAPI
do
if test -d "$dir"; then
ZENDAPI="autodetected $dir"
@@ -624,8 +623,8 @@
if test -d "$ZENDAPI"; then
echo >> entities/chapters.ent
echo "<!-- begin ZendAPI integration -->" >> entities/chapters.ent
- echo "<!ENTITY % zend.defs SYSTEM \"./$ZENDAPI/Extending_Zend.ent\">" >>
entities/chapters.ent
- echo "<!ENTITY zend.api SYSTEM \"./$ZENDAPI/Extending_Zend.xml\">" >>
entities/chapters.ent
+ echo "<!ENTITY % zend.defs SYSTEM \"$ZENDAPI/Extending_Zend.ent\">" >>
+entities/chapters.ent
+ echo "<!ENTITY zend.api SYSTEM \"$ZENDAPI/Extending_Zend.xml\">" >>
+entities/chapters.ent
echo >> entities/chapters.ent
echo "%zend.defs;" >> entities/chapters.ent
echo "<!-- end ZendAPI integration -->" >> entities/chapters.ent
Index: phpdoc/Makefile.in
diff -u phpdoc/Makefile.in:1.97 phpdoc/Makefile.in:1.98
--- phpdoc/Makefile.in:1.97 Tue Jan 8 17:26:34 2002
+++ phpdoc/Makefile.in Thu Jan 10 14:25:25 2002
@@ -17,7 +17,7 @@
#
#
-# $Id: Makefile.in,v 1.97 2002/01/08 22:26:34 hholzgra Exp $
+# $Id: Makefile.in,v 1.98 2002/01/10 19:25:25 hholzgra Exp $
#
all: html
@@ -45,11 +45,10 @@
KDEVELOP_TOC_STYLESHEET=dsssl/kdevelop_toc.dsl
XMLDCL=$(srcdir)/dtds/dbxml-3.1.7/phpdocxml.dcl
-HTML_DEPS=$(HTML_STYLESHEET) dsssl/html-common.dsl dsssl/html-locale.dsl
dsssl/common.dsl zendapi
-HOWTO_DEPS=$(HOWTO_STYLESHEET) dsssl/html-common.dsl dsssl/html-locale.dsl
dsssl/common.dsl howto/howto.ent
-PRINT_DEPS=$(PRINT_STYLESHEET) dsssl/common.dsl zendapi
-PHPWEB_DEPS=$(PHPWEB_STYLESHEET) dsssl/html-common.dsl dsssl/common.dsl
-QUICKREF_DEPS=dsssl/quickref.dsl Makefile
+HTML_DEPS=$(HTML_STYLESHEET) dsssl/html-common.dsl dsssl/html-locale.dsl.in
+dsssl/common.dsl.in funcindex zendapi
+HOWTO_DEPS=$(HOWTO_STYLESHEET) dsssl/html-common.dsl dsssl/html-locale.dsl.in
+dsssl/common.dsl.in howto/howto.ent
+PRINT_DEPS=$(PRINT_STYLESHEET) dsssl/common.dsl.in dsssl/print.dsl.in funcindex
+zendapi
+PHPWEB_DEPS=$(PHPWEB_STYLESHEET) dsssl/html-common.dsl dsssl/common.dsl funcindex
+zendapi
KDEVELOP_TOC_DEPS=dsssl/kdevelop_toc.dsl Makefile
DIST_FILES=@MANUAL@.zip @MANUAL@.tar.gz @MANUAL@.tar.bz2 \
@@ -121,7 +120,7 @@
summary: ./funcsummary.txt
quickref: quickref.txt
-quickref.txt: manual.xml $(QUICKREF_DEPS)
+quickref.txt: FORCE
if test ! -e funcindex.xml; then touch funcindex.xml; fi
$(JADE) $(CATALOG) -d $(QUICKREF_STYLESHEET) -V nochunks -t sgml $(XMLDCL)
manual.xml | sed -e 's/ */ /g' | sort -f > quickref.txt
@@ -224,11 +223,11 @@
# {{{ tests
# test all possible errors
-test: manual.xml
+test: manual.xml funcindex
$(NSGMLS) -i lang-$(LANG) -s $(XMLDCL) manual.xml
# ignore missing IDs and check if the manual can be generated anyway
-test_man_gen: manual.xml
+test_man_gen: manual.xml funcindex
$(NSGMLS) -wno-idref -i lang-$(LANG) -s $(XMLDCL) manual.xml
# }}}